Hydration remains an essential part of any acne facial routine, even for oily or blemish-prone skin. A lightweight, non-comedogenic moisturizer keeps the skin hydrated and prevents overproduction of oil that can trigger further breakouts. Adding a serum containing niacinamide, tea tree oil, or hyaluronic acid can offer additional support, soothing redness and promoting a smoother, more balanced appearance. Sunscreen should also be applied daily, as acne treatments can make the skin more sensitive to sunlight, and UV protection helps prevent dark spots and irritation.
